What are Diecast Model Buses in Australia?

Diecast model buses in Australia are miniature replicas of real-life buses, meticulously crafted from metal alloys. These models are highly sought after by collectors, enthusiasts, and hobbyists. The term ‘diecast’ refers to the manufacturing process, where molten metal is injected into molds to create intricate designs with remarkable detail. In Australia, the diecast model bus scene is thriving, with a diverse range of models representing buses from various eras, manufacturers, and regions. The popularity stems from a blend of nostalgia, appreciation for engineering, and the thrill of collecting unique items. These models range in scale, with 1:43 and 1:76 being popular choices, and can vary widely in price depending on their rarity, detail, and the manufacturer. Diecast model buses provide a tangible connection to the history of public transport and a rewarding hobby for those who appreciate craftsmanship and collectables.

Tips for Collecting Diecast Model Buses in Australia

If you’re interested in starting a diecast model bus collection in Australia, there are several things to keep in mind. Start by determining the type of buses you want to collect, as this will help you focus your search and define your collection’s theme. Research different manufacturers and scales, as this affects the detail level and the available models. Join online forums or collecting clubs to connect with other enthusiasts and gain valuable insights. Set a budget to manage your spending and avoid overspending on a particular model. Be patient when searching for models, as it can take time to find the right pieces. Look for models in good condition. Consider the rarity and collectibility of each model before purchasing. Where to Find Diecast Model Buses

Finding diecast model buses in Australia involves exploring several avenues. Dedicated model shops and hobby stores are excellent sources, offering a wide selection of models and knowledgeable staff. Online marketplaces such as eBay and specialist online stores provide access to a vast inventory, often including rare or hard-to-find models. Attending model shows and swap meets allows you to connect with other collectors and find unique pieces. Auction sites can also be great places to discover rare models, but it’s important to research the seller and the model before bidding. Secondhand stores and antique shops sometimes have vintage models, offering a chance to discover unique finds. The key is to explore various sources, compare prices, and stay alert for new releases and special offers. You can also explore manufacturer websites or specialized online stores for the latest models.

How to Assess the Value

45980 vintage city bus

Assessing the value of diecast model buses involves considering several factors. The rarity of a model significantly impacts its value, with limited-edition and hard-to-find models commanding higher prices. The condition of the model is crucial, with models in pristine condition generally being more valuable than those with wear and tear. Manufacturer reputation also plays a role, with models from well-known, high-quality manufacturers often being more valuable. The accuracy of the model’s detailing and paintwork is important, as it reflects the level of craftsmanship. The presence of original packaging and any accompanying documentation will also increase value. Researching completed sales on platforms like eBay can provide insights into current market prices. Consulting with other collectors or model experts can help you assess value and make informed purchasing decisions.

Maintaining and Displaying Your Collection

Proper maintenance and display are essential to preserving and showcasing your diecast model bus collection. Store your models in a cool, dry environment away from direct sunlight to prevent damage. Regularly dust your models to prevent dust accumulation, and use a soft brush or cloth for cleaning. Display your models in a way that showcases their details, perhaps using display cases or shelving. Consider organizing your collection thematically, by manufacturer, or by type of bus. Handle your models with care to avoid scratches or damage. When transporting your models, use protective packaging to prevent any damage.
